MediaTek WLAN STA Driver Out-of-Bounds Write Vulnerability Allowing Remote Code Execution

Vulnerability

A vulnerability has been identified in the MediaTek WLAN STA driver, where improper input validation creates a potential out-of-bounds write condition. This vulnerability could be exploited to execute code remotely (or from a proximal/adjacent position) without requiring additional execution privileges. Notably, user interaction is not necessary for exploitation. The issue affects various chipsets, including MT2737, MT3603, MT6835, MT6878, MT6886, MT6897, MT6990, MT7902, MT7920, MT7922, MT8365, MT8518S, MT8532, MT8666, MT8667, MT8673, MT8755, MT8766, MT8768, MT8775, MT8781, MT8786, MT8788, MT8796, MT8798, and MT8893. The vulnerability is present in the Android operating system versions 13.0, 14.0, and 15.0, as well as in the Yocto versions 3.3, 4.0, and 5.0.

Impact

Exploitation of this vulnerability could lead to remote code execution, allowing an attacker to execute arbitrary code on the affected device.
